#include<bits/stdc++.h>
using namespace std;
#define int long long
const int n=1e3+11;
int a,b,c,k[4][2]={0,1,0,-1,1,0,-1,0};
char t,d[n][n];
signed main( )
{
ios::sync_with_stdio(false);
cin.tie(0),cout.tie(0);
cin>>a>>b>>t;
for(int i=1;i<=a;i++)
{
for(int j=1;j<=b;j++)
{
cin>>d[i][j];
}
}
int an=0;
set<int>m;
for(int i=1;i<=a;i++)
{
for(int j=1;j<=b;j++)
{
if(d[i][j]==t||d[i][j]=='0')
continue;
for(int k1=0;k1<4;k1++)
{
int xx=i+k[k1][1];
int yy=j+k[k1][0];
if(xx>=1&&xx<=a&&yy>=1&&yy<=b&&d[xx][yy]==t)
{
m.insert(d[i][j]);
break;
}
}
}
}
cout<<m.size()<<endl;
}